Figure 2. 8405 Hand Controller LCD Information Screen


1. Target Name: displays the name of the target that telescope is currently pointed to.

• Park Position: A default position when the mount is turned on, i.e., the telescope is

pointed to zenith (altitude reading is 90º) and the mount is facing south (azimuth reading
is 180º);

• An object name, such as “Mercury” or “Andromeda Galaxy”: Name of the Star or

celestial object currently that is currently slewing, gotoing or tracking;

• LandMark #: The telescope is working in Land mode and is pointing to a land mark #

(note: telescope does not track in land mode)

• User Position: The mount has been manually slewed to an object; or an R.A and DEC

value of an object was manually entered; or a goto or tracking process has been
interrupted.

2. Mount/GPS Status: display current status of the mount. If the mount equipped with a GPS
(integrated GPS receiver or external GPS module), it also indicates GPS status, when the
mount is turned on.

• Stop (Mount Status): the telescope is in a standby position;

• Slew (Mount Status): the telescope is manually slewing to the target;

• Goto (Mount Status): the telescope is going to the target;

• Track (Mount Status): the telescope is tracking a target;
• Align (Mount Status): the telescope is in align mode;

• G-ON (GPS Status): GPS is on and trying to lock on to a satellite (for mount with GPS

receiver);

• G-OK (GPS Status): The connection between GPS receiver and satellites has been

established (This status will be replaced by Mount Status after a few minutes).

3. R: Right Ascension of the telescope, or R.A.

4. D: Declination of the telescope, or DEC.

5. A: Altitude of the telescope (zenith is 90º).

6. Z: Azimuth of the telescope (north is 0º, east 90º, south 180º, and west 270º).

7. Local Date and Time: display local time in a format of YY-MM-DD HH:MM:SS.

8. Slew speed: There are 5 speeds: 2X, 8X, 64X, 256X (1º/sec), MAX(~4º/sec). Press the
SPEED key to change the speed while slewing.
